Abstract :
Selecting hundreds of thousands of particles from low contrast and low SNR Cryo-electron micrograph (Cryo-EM) images is one of the major bottle-necks in advancing toward achieving atomic resolution reconstruction of biological macromolecules. To recognize true particles from impurities and other invalid particles, shape information plays a significant role. This paper provide a new method based on multi-resolution analysis to detect the main edges of objects in Cryo-EM image, which can be the pre-processing operations of next step of particle identification.
